Эффективное использование канбан досок для управления командными проектами в IT-сфере

Управление проектами в IT-сфере требует высокой организованности и прозрачности процессов, особенно когда речь идет о командной работе. Один из наиболее популярных и эффективных инструментов для таких целей — канбан доски. Они помогают визуализировать процесс работы, оптимизировать распределение задач и увеличить продуктивность команды. В данной статье рассмотрим, как правильно использовать канбан доски и какие преимущества они предоставляют при управлении IT-проектами.

Основы методологии Канбан и принципы работы досок

Канбан — это метод управления процессами, зародившийся в производстве, но успешно адаптированный для IT и разработки программного обеспечения. Главная идея заключается в визуализации рабочего процесса с помощью доски, на которой отображаются этапы выполнения задач и их текущее состояние.

Ключевым элементом является разделение работы на несколько колонок, отражающих стадии работы, например: «Запланировано», «В процессе», «Тестирование», «Готово». Каждая задача представлена карточкой, которая перемещается по колонкам, что позволяет всей команде видеть, на каком этапе находится каждая из них. Это помогает выявлять узкие места и своевременно принимать меры для их устранения.

Основные принципы Канбан

  • Визуализация работы: все задачи отображаются на доске, что обеспечивает прозрачность.
  • Ограничение незавершенной работы (WIP): ограничение количества задач, находящихся одновременно в одной колонке, чтобы избежать перегрузки.
  • Управление потоком: цель — обеспечивать равномерное и быстрое движение задач по процессу.
  • Ясные политики процесса: правила перехода задач между этапами должны быть четко определены и понятны всем.
  • Постоянное совершенствование: регулярный анализ и оптимизация процесса.

Преимущества использования канбан досок в IT-командах

Для IT-проектов использование канбан досок предоставляет несколько ключевых преимуществ. Во-первых, визуализация задач помогает всем участникам команды видеть, какая работа выполнена, какая в процессе и какая ожидает своего исполнения. Это снижает риск недопонимания и дублирования усилий.

Во-вторых, ограничение WIP помогает избежать перегрузки сотрудников и снижает количество багов, вызванных многозадачностью. Такой подход способствует повышению качества работы и сокращению времени на исправление ошибок. Кроме того, канбан способствует гибкости — при возникновении срочных задач их можно быстро интегрировать в процесс без значительных нарушений планирования.

Дополнительные плюсы для команд:

  • Улучшение коммуникации: визуальный статус задач облегчает обсуждения.
  • Повышение ответственности: каждый член команды видит свои задачи и сроки.
  • Оптимизация времени спринтов: помогает контролировать объем работы на новых этапах.
  • Объективная оценка производительности: можно анализировать скорость выполнения задач и выявлять узкие места.

Структура и элементы канбан доски для командных проектов

Стандартная канбан доска состоит из колонок с этапами работы и карточек с задачами. Однако в IT-проектах ее структура может быть адаптирована под конкретные нужды команды и особенности проектов.

Важно определить основные этапы процесса, которые максимально точно отражают рабочий цикл. Часто встречающиеся этапы:

Этап Описание
Backlog Список всех задач, которые необходимо выполнить в будущем.
To Do Задачи, запланированные к выполнению в ближайшее время.
In Progress Задачи, находящиеся в процессе выполнения.
Testing Этап тестирования или проверки качества.
Done Завершенные задачи, готовые к сдаче или релизу.

Каждая карточка содержит ключевую информацию о задаче: название, описание, ответственного, приоритет, сроки и, при необходимости, ссылки на сопутствующие материалы. Современные онлайн-инструменты позволяют добавлять чек-листы, комментарии и вложения, что упрощает коммуникацию.

Лучшие практики оформления и поддержки доски

  • Единые правила заполнения карточек: стандартизируйте формат, чтобы облегчит чтение и восприятие информации.
  • Регулярное обновление статусов: задачи должны своевременно перемещаться по этапам.
  • Использование цветов и меток: выделяйте приоритеты и типы задач для быстрого ориентирования.
  • Визуализация зависимостей: если задача зависит от другой, это стоит обозначить.

Интеграция канбан в процессы Agile и Scrum

Хотя канбан часто упоминается отдельно от Agile и Scrum, он может успешно интегрироваться в эти методологии развития ПО. В Agile команды ориентируются на итеративную разработку, а канбан обеспечивает наглядное управление потоком задач без жестких спринтов и планов.

В Scrum доска чаще всего используется для визуализации спринтов и конкретных задач, но при этом ограничение WIP и управление потоком остаются актуальными. Канбан-доска может стать основой для ежедневных стендапов и ретроспектив, помогая выявлять блокировки и оптимизировать процесс.

Таблица сравнения Kanban и Scrum в контексте IT

Критерий Kanban Scrum
Рабочие циклы Непрерывный поток задач Итерации (спринты) фиксированной длины
Ограничения WIP Обязательно, регулирует нагрузки Отсутствует явное ограничение по WIP
Планирование По мере необходимости Планирование перед каждым спринтом
Изменения в процессе Возможны в любое время Реже, в конце спринта (на ретроспективе)
Роли Гибкие, не обязательны Определенные роли (Scrum-мастер, Product Owner)

Практические советы по эффективному внедрению канбан досок в IT-командах

Для успешного использования канбан досок важно не только правильно настроить техническую сторону, но и внедрить соответствующую культуру управления и взаимодействия в команде. Начните с обучения всех участников базовым понятиям и принципам работы с доской.

Регулярно анализируйте показатели эффективности: скорость прохождения задач, время выполнения и количество блокировок. Используйте эти данные для оптимизации процессов и повышения качества результата. Не забывайте про адаптацию — канбан доска должна эволюционировать вместе с командой и проектом.

Ключевые рекомендации:

  1. Определите и согласуйте этапы работы, избегая избыточного дробления.
  2. Установите разумные лимиты на количество задач в работе (WIP).
  3. Проводите регулярные стендапы с разбором текущего состояния и проблем.
  4. Поощряйте обратную связь и внесение предложений по улучшению процесса.
  5. Используйте цифровые инструменты с возможностью интеграции в другие системы.

Заключение

Канбан доски представляют собой мощный инструмент для управления командными проектами в IT-сфере. Их визуальная природа помогает упростить управление задачами, повысить прозрачность процессов и улучшить коммуникацию внутри команды. При правильном внедрении и соблюдении ключевых принципов методологии канбан способствует снижению времени выполнения задач, уменьшению ошибок и повышению общей производительности.

Гибкость и адаптивность канбан позволяют учитывать динамику проектов и сохранять высокую эффективность даже при изменяющихся условиях. В итоге, канбан доски помогают IT-командам работать слаженно, организованно и целенаправленно, что является залогом успешных проектов в конкурентной и стремительно меняющейся отрасли.

Как правильно настроить колонки на канбан доске для IT-проекта?

Для эффективного управления IT-проектом рекомендуется разбивать рабочий процесс на логические этапы, отражающие реальные стадии выполнения задач: например, «Backlog», «В работе», «Код-ревью», «Тестирование» и «Готово». Это помогает визуализировать движение задач и выявлять узкие места в процессе.

Какие метрики можно использовать при работе с канбан досками для повышения производительности команды?

Важно отслеживать такие метрики, как время выполнения задачи (Cycle Time), количество задач в работе (Work In Progress, WIP) и скорость выполнения задач (Throughput). Анализ этих показателей помогает оптимизировать процесс и избежать перегрузки команды.

Как интегрировать канбан доски с инструментами DevOps для улучшения процессов разработки?

Канбан доски можно связать с системами контроля версий, CI/CD и баг-трекерами. Например, автоматическое обновление статусов задач при коммитах или успешном прохождении тестов позволяет получить актуальную информацию в реальном времени и повысить прозрачность процесса.

Какие лучшие практики по управлению WIP (Work In Progress) в команде при использовании канбан досок?

Рекомендуется устанавливать лимиты на количество задач в каждой колонке, чтобы избежать перегрузки и переключения контекста. Это стимулирует команду завершать начатые задачи перед началом новых и способствует стабильному потоку работы.

Как канбан помогает улучшить коммуникацию в распределённых IT-командах?

Канбан доска служит центральным визуальным инструментом, который доступен всем участникам независимо от местоположения. Это снижает необходимость постоянных встреч, позволяет оперативно видеть статус задач и облегчает согласование приоритетов и гибкое реагирование на изменения.

Автор liliya954991